We had a VDO sat nav in our MGF back in 97. The CD drive was a generation earlier than the Mark 1 in the 75. I found all the VDO map discs worked perfectly in our MGF and in our Mark 2 and Mark 3 and Mark 4 (DVD) drives in the 75 so please do not worry about the discs compatibility across the types on VDO drive - buy off eBay with confidence.
